
Marvell Technology reported 28% year-over-year revenue growth in its fiscal Q1 and guided Q2 FY27 revenue to about $2.7 billion, implying 35% growth and 11.7% sequential growth. Management also said AI-related bookings are exceptionally strong and raised the fiscal 2027 and 2028 revenue outlook, while the new Teralynx T100 networking chip claims 25% lower power and the industry's lowest latency for AI workloads. The article is bullish on Marvell's long-term AI positioning, though it notes other AI names may reach a $1 trillion valuation sooner.
MRVL is benefitting from a classic “proof-of-demand” re-rating, but the more important second-order effect is that its execution raises the bar for the entire AI networking stack. If its power/latency claims translate into design wins, the winners are not just MRVL shareholders; hyperscalers gain a cheaper way to scale clusters, which can pull forward capex across switches, optics, and custom silicon. That creates a broader read-through for NVDA and AMD by extending the length of the AI buildout, while pressuring slower interconnect vendors that lack a comparable efficiency story.
The market is likely underestimating how much of MRVL’s upside is already front-loaded into sentiment rather than earnings. After a strong run, the next 1-2 quarters become a delivery test: any slip in backlog conversion, margin mix, or customer concentration could trigger a sharp de-rate even if revenue stays high. The main risk is that “better product” does not automatically mean “better economics” if pricing power gets competed away as the AI networking market commoditizes.
Contrarian take: the trillion-dollar narrative is probably too long-dated to justify chasing the stock aggressively here, but too early to short outright. The cleaner trade is to separate platform winners from valuation momentum — MRVL can keep working if management continues to compress execution risk, but upside from here likely needs multiple expansion plus flawless guidance beats. Over the next 3-6 months, the market will likely reward names with faster monetization and clearer scarcity value more than aspirational compounders.
